Summary

This text interweaves North American and European social psychology from the perspective of people living in Europe. As such, the book is both European and international, and aims to reflect the complexion of contemporary European social psychology. This edition contains a chapter on identity.

Social Psychology by Michael Hogg

Drawing on the success of previous editions, the third edition continues to provide the most balanced coverage of North American and European research. This new edition has been substantially updated and revised to include new and expanded material on the self and identity, language, culture, health psychology as well as evolutionary psychology. Written specifically to meet the needs of the European student, it draws on examples from everyday life and shows how social psychology principles are relevant to personal experiences and current social issues.
